Uxmál and Kabáh

All day. Includes lunch.

Of course we can't tell you all of the Mayan's 5000-year-old history. But not far from us, there are two major archaeological sites of great importance. Come and travel through the past with us!

The tour takes you first to Uxmal, a renowned gem of Mayan architecture. The beauty of the Puuc style surpasses the even more important and larger site of Chichén Itzá in many ways. The most outstanding buildings are the Pyramid of the Magician, the Convent of the Nuns, and the Palace of the Governor.

After visiting Uxmál we drive on to Kabah, about 20 kilometers (12.5 miles) south of Uxmál. Kabah is a large archeological zone, which stretches along the road. "Codz Poop", the Palace of the Masks, is the most important attraction of this place of worship. Here you will see innumerable masks representing the rain god Chaac.

Return to ECO PARAISO in the evening.
